Crowley’s Ridge Parkway and Jonesboro, Arkansas combine to offer a relaxed pace vacation route for families, nature-lovers, seniors, and even young couples hoping to escape crowded tourist centers and urban areas.  Nestled in the northeast corner of the state, Jonesboro is Arkansas’s fifth largest city, located midway along the highest geological ridge in the area.  The nearby parkway meanders 200 miles along Crowley’s Ridge, heading all the way down to the border at the Arkansas-Mississippi Bridge near Helena. 

Are you interested in fast-paced bar-hopping and exciting nightlife?  Well, Jonesboro, Arkansas might not be your first stop.  On the other hand, catch a glimpse of the natural beauty depicted at the Craighead Forest Park!  If fishing, camping, and boating are up your alley, then Jonesboro might be the perfect family vacation adventure destination.  ATV Riders, Mountain Bikers, and those who enjoy horseback riding praise the extensive trail system within the 692 acre recreation area, including a 55-acre lake.  Catfish, crappie, bass and bream are among the fish stocked by the Arkansas Game and Fish Commission.  For only $60, you can rent the entire pavilion, with barbeque grills, pads, and seating for 120 people.

Keep Jonesboro, Arkansas hotels and lodging in mind.  Hampton and Holiday Inns maintain a local presence.  There’s even modestly priced rooms at the local Motel 6 or Econo-lodge.  We’ve noticed some erratic problems with room quality, so ask for a quick peek before signing the guest register.  Jonesboro is kid-friendly and pet-friendly.  Your kids are sure to enjoy the chance to swim, whether it’s at the hotel pool or local lakes.
